How they compare

IDA & IBRD total currently reports 5.8 Mt CO2e against 0.3446 Mt CO2e in Kazakhstan, a difference of 5.46 Mt CO2e.

That makes IDA & IBRD total's figure about 16.8 times Kazakhstan's.

Across all 55 years both countries report, IDA & IBRD total has been ahead every year.

IDA & IBRD total ranks 6th and Kazakhstan ranks 6th of 45 groups.

IDA & IBRD total has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.

A measure of annual emissions of carbon dioxide (CO2), one of the six Kyoto greenhouse gases (GHG), from the waste sector. This includes emissions from solid waste (IPCC 2006 codes 4.A Solid Waste Disposal, 4.B Biological Treatment of Solid Waste, 4.C Incineration and Open Burning of Waste) and wastewater treatment (IPCC 2006 code 4.D Wastewater Treatment and Discharge). The measure is standardized to carbon dioxide equivalent values using the Global Warming Potential (GWP) factors of IPCC's 5th Assessment Report (AR5).
